Like a SRT
CLI to generate SRT subtitles automatically from audio files, using Azure Speech.
pip install like-a-srt
Getting started
Requirements
Python 3.9
An Azure Speech service
How to use:
configure environmental variables (recommended: create an .env file as in
the example below)
install the CLI (e.g. installing the package using pip, in a Python virtual environment)
generate subtitles in .srt format using the command las gen -s example.wav
Example .env file, to configure the necessary environmental variables:
SPEECH_SUBSCRIPTION="<YOUR_AZURE_SPEECH_SUBSCRIPTION>"
SPEECH_ENDPOINT="<YOUR_AZURE_SPEECH_ENDPOINT>"
Example endpoint value: https://westeurope.api.cognitive.microsoft.com/sts/v1.0/issuetoken.
Example: generate a subtitles file example.srt from a source file
example.wav:
las gen -s example.wav
To create a .wav file from a source video, it's possible to use
ffmpeg:
ffmpeg -i source.mp4 destination.wav
